Weather in March

March, the first month of the spring in Shiloh, is a chilly month, with an average temperature ranging between max 45.7°F (7.6°C) and min 30.2°F (-1°C).

Temperature

March's onset brings a temperature rise, moving from a wintry 34.9°F (1.6°C) in February to a chilly 45.7°F (7.6°C). In the month of March, Shiloh experiences an average low-temperature of 30.2°F (-1°C).

Humidity

In Shiloh, the average relative humidity in March is 79%.

Rainfall

In Shiloh, in March, during 12.6 rainfall days, 2.24" (57m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Shiloh, during the entire year, the rain falls for 163.1 days and collects up to 28.27" (718m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, October through December. In Shiloh, during March, snow falls for 7.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 2.2" (56m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Shiloh, Ohio, there are 46.9 snowfall days, and 16.1" (409m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In Shiloh, Ohio, the average length of the day in March is 11h and 58min.
On the first day of March in Shiloh, Ohio, sunrise is at 7:03 am and sunset at 6:21 pm EST.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:13 am and sunset at 7:54 pm ED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from EST to ED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from EDT to EST.

Sunshine

In Shiloh, the average sunshine in March is 5.6h.

UV index

In March, the average daily maximum UV index is 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V radiation for the average person.
Note: An average UV index of 2 in March transforms into this advice:
Extended time in the sun generally does not harm most, but those with sensitive skin, infants, and children should always be protected. Direct Sun exposure should be minimized especially during midday when radiation is most intense. Counter UV radiation's ill effects with clothing designed for sun safety and UV-resistant eyewear. Be alert to the fact! The reflection from snow can nearly double the UV radiation of the Sun.
